Pierre Folie for Jacques Charpentier, pair of 'Chauffeuse' lounge chairs, suede, stainless steel, France, circa 1973
Throughout the sixties and seventies, French designers experimented with the elasticity of stainless steel, among others Michel Boyer, Francois Monnet, Xavier Féal, Maria Pergay, and Pierre Folie. This chair is a prime example of that. Designed with the right amount of tension, this lounge chair features a buttery-shaped construction of curved steel sheets. The seat is covered with beige suede with patina all over, contributing to the authentic look of the chair. Overall, an elegant pair of chairs while maintaining a modern look.
